Dr. Bianca Plouffe is a Senior Lecturer at Queen's University Belfast's Wellcome Wolfson Institute for Experimental Medicine. Her research investigates GPCR pharmacology with focus on spatial signaling properties and structural determinants of allostery. She aims to develop novel therapeutic approaches for diseases including diabetes and neurological disorders through understanding GPCR signaling mechanisms.
Current projects examine endosomal Gq signaling, neuroprotective functions of prostaglandin receptors, and molecular mechanisms in diabetic retinopathy. Her lab employs interdisciplinary approaches including advanced imaging, proteomics, and single-cell transcriptomics.

Dr. Plouffe leads an active research group mentoring PhD students and postdoctoral fellows. She teaches neuroscience and research methods across undergraduate and medical programs, while serving on institutional committees including the BBSRC Pool of Experts.
